Output a8595189b42996407538794ed5c2ab2c5fbdf73111220fa49ff714db9f0e1ea9:1

value
3689686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44625dae061692f9c43fc095991a939818a9ffcf OP_EQUAL
address
37vbiB1JBz19tdYpZ4VTbskQVUFvQqmb4Y
transaction
a8595189b42996407538794ed5c2ab2c5fbdf73111220fa49ff714db9f0e1ea9
confirmations
348730
spent
true